What or who inspired you to become a teacher?

My mom taught third grade for years and then became a specialist for a GATE pull-out program for a while. When I was little I use to help out in her classroom. She always told me I could do anything I wanted in life.

How are things different for you now, compared to when you first started teaching?

My first year teaching I had 32 first graders in an inner city setting. My mom told me I will never have a year like that again...and I haven't. I was hired late in the year and it was a bilingual classroom. I remember wanting to cry when my bilingual aide would leave at lunch every day.

What advice would you give to a new or struggling teacher?

Don't be afraid to ask for help/advice from veteran teachers. Don't take yourself too seriously. We all make mistakes and learn from them. Trust your instincts...you chose this profession because you love kids and want to make a difference in their lives.

The best compliment I ever received was...

I recently received a letter in the mail (sent to my school) from a student who is now in middle school. She had to write an essay about someone who inspired her in life. She wrote about me and gave specific examples of things I did in the classroom that made me special to her. The most amazing part was that it was the year my mom had cancer and passed away --- when I was at my worst. I feel blessed to know that even then in the most difficult time of my life I was still able to inspire a child.

What's your favorite part of the school year?

I love Dr. Seuss Day. I dress up like Cat in the Hat. We use eyebrow pencil and put little cat faces on all the kids and they wear hats and eat green eggs and ham. My favorite day for sure! Plus we read all day and who doesn't want to inspire a child to read?
